March in Abuja scores 7.2/10 for sightseeing and cultural travel - an above-average month (#5 of 12). Expect around 29°C, 26 mm of rain, and roughly 26 sunny days this month.

Abuja rewards city wandering in Nigeria most clearly through the drier months outside peak monsoon.

What is the weather like in Abuja in March?
In March, Abuja averages 29°C, 26 mm of rain, and about 26 sunny days. Its climate-comfort score is 7.2/10.
Is March a good time to visit Abuja?
March earns a 7.2/10 climate-comfort score. Use the year-round chart to weigh the weather against your budget and crowd preferences.
How much does it rain in Abuja in March?
Expect about 26 mm of rain in March. Average humidity is 58% and there are about 26 sunny days.
